In Kherson region, 25 settlements were under fire, one killed and one wounded

(Photo: Kherson MBA)

Russian troops again attacked peaceful towns in Kherson region. One man was killed, 13 others were wounded, and 25 settlements were shelled by artillery, aircraft and drones.

The report for the last day was released by the head of the Kherson Regional Military Administration Oleksandr Prokudin.

Kherson, Antonivka, Beryslav, Bilozerka, Veletynske, Vesele, Havrylivka, Dniprovske, Ivanivka, Ingulets, Kachkarivka, Novotyanka, Novovorontsovka, Oleksandrivka, Osokorivka, Poniativka, Prydniprovske, Rakivka, Sadove, Stanislav, Sofiyivka, Tyahyntsi, Urozhayne, Chervonyi Mayak and Shyroka Balka in Kherson region were under enemy fire.

The occupiers shelled residential areas, critical and railroad infrastructure. At least two high-rise buildings and ten private houses were destroyed. Shells hit a gas station, telecommunication towers, gas pipelines, and outbuildings. A truck with humanitarian aid and several private cars were damaged.

Worst of all, there were again civilian casualties. In Beryslav, a 50-year-old man was killed by a drone attack. In total, one person was killed and 13 others were injured in the last 24 hours.
